SHARE
TWEET

Untitled

a guest Mar 20th, 2017 146 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
  1. <?php
  2.    
  3.     if (isset($_POST['first']) && isset($_POST['last']) && isset($_POST['state']) && isset($_POST['interest']) && isset($_POST['bank']) && isset($_POST['acc_num']) && isset($_POST['acc_name']) && isset($_POST['phone']) && isset($_POST['email']) && isset($_POST['username']) && isset($_FILES['pic']['name'])) {
  4.         $first = $mysqli->real_escape_string(ucwords($_POST['first']));
  5.         $last = $mysqli->real_escape_string(ucwords($_POST['last']));
  6.         $country = $mysqli->real_escape_string(ucwords("Nigeria"));
  7.         $state = $mysqli->real_escape_string(ucwords($_POST['state']));
  8.         $interest = $mysqli->real_escape_string(ucwords($_POST['interest']));
  9.         $bank = $mysqli->real_escape_string(ucwords($_POST['bank']));
  10.         $acc_num = $mysqli->real_escape_string($_POST['acc_num']);
  11.         $acc_name = $mysqli->real_escape_string(ucwords($_POST['acc_name']));
  12.         $phone = $mysqli->real_escape_string($_POST['phone']);
  13.         $email = $mysqli->real_escape_string($_POST['email']);
  14.         $username = $mysqli->real_escape_string($_POST['username']);
  15.         $filename = $_FILES['pic']['name'];
  16.         $tmp_name = $_FILES['pic']['tmp_name'];
  17.         $new_file = md5($acc_num.$acc_name);
  18.  
  19.         $pass = "";
  20.  
  21.         function name(){
  22.             $chars = "1234567890abcdefghijklmnopqrstuvwxyzABCDEGHIJKLMNOPQRSTUVWXYZ";
  23.             global $pass, $mysqli;
  24.             for ($i=0; $i < 5; $i++) {
  25.                 $pass .= $chars[rand(0, strlen($chars) - 1)];
  26.             }
  27.             $query = "SELECT * FROM mfh_acc_tb WHERE mfh_acc_pass = '$pass'";
  28.             if ($check = $mysqli->query($query)) {
  29.                 if ($check->num_rows > 0) {
  30.                     name();
  31.                 }
  32.             }
  33.         }
  34.         name();
  35.         $pass;
  36.         // check if username exsts
  37.         $query = "SELECT * FROM mfh_acc_tb WHERE (mfh_acc_username = '$username' OR mfh_acc_email = '$email' OR mfh_acc_num = '$acc_num')";
  38.         if ($check = $mysqli->query($query)) {
  39.             if ($check->num_rows > 0) { ?>
  40.                 <div class="alert alert-danger">
  41.                     Username, Email or Account Number Already Registered
  42.                 </div>
  43.             <?php }else {
  44.                 $query = "SELECT * FROM mfh_obsolete_tb WHERE (mfh_username = '$username' OR mfh_email = '$email' OR mfh_acc_num = '$acc_num')";
  45.                 if ($check = $mysqli->query($query)) {
  46.                     if ($check->num_rows > 0) { ?>
  47.                         <div class="alert alert-danger">
  48.                             Username, Email or Account Number Already Registered
  49.                         </div>
  50.                     <?php }else {
  51.                         $query = "SELECT * FROM mfh_sub_tb WHERE (mfh_sub_username = '$username')";
  52.                         if ($check = $mysqli->query($query)) {
  53.                             if ($check->num_rows > 0) { ?>
  54.                                 <div class="alert alert-danger">
  55.                                     Username Already Registered
  56.                                 </div>
  57.                             <?php }else {
  58.                                 if (move_uploaded_file($tmp_name, "assets/img/dp/".$new_file)){
  59.                                     $query = "INSERT INTO mfh_acc_tb VALUES(null, '$first', '$last', '$country', '$state', '$interest', '$bank', '$acc_num', '$acc_name', '$phone', '$email', '$username', '$pass', '$new_file', 'one', 'donor', 0, 0, 5, NOW())";
  60.                                     if ($create = $mysqli->query($query)) {
  61.                                         $query = "INSERT INTO mfh_notif_tb VALUES(null, 'admin', '$username', 'reg', 'unread', 'unread', 'unead', NOW())";
  62.                                         if ($insert = $mysqli->query($query)) {
  63.                                             $message = "Your Unique ID For My Future Hope Is ".$pass;
  64.                                             $headers = "From: contactmyfuturehope@yahoo.com" . "\r\n";
  65.                                             // $query = "INSERT INTO mfh_notif_tb VALUES(null, '$pass', '$username', 'id', 'unread', 'unread', 'unead', NOW())";
  66.                                             // if ($insert = $mysqli->query($query)) {
  67.                                             $mail_to_send_to = $email;
  68.                                             $your_feedbackmail = "contactmyfuturehope@yahoo.com";
  69.                                             $headers = "From: $your_feedbackmail" . "\r\n" . "Reply-To: $your_feedbackmail" . "\r\n" ;
  70.                                             $a = mail( $mail_to_send_to, "Your Unique ID - My Future Hope", $message, $headers );
  71.                                             if ($a) {
  72.                                                 if (!isset($_SESSION)) {
  73.                                                     session_start();
  74.                                                 }
  75.                                                     $_SESSION['mfh_first'] = $first;
  76.                                                     $_SESSION['mfh_last'] = $last;
  77.                                                     $_SESSION['mfh_country'] = $country;
  78.                                                     $_SESSION['mfh_state'] = $state;
  79.                                                     $_SESSION['mfh_interest'] = $interest;
  80.                                                     $_SESSION['mfh_bank'] = $bank;
  81.                                                     $_SESSION['mfh_acc_num'] = $acc_num;
  82.                                                     $_SESSION['mfh_acc_name'] = $acc_name;
  83.                                                     $_SESSION['mfh_phone'] = $phone;
  84.                                                     $_SESSION['mfh_email'] = $email;
  85.                                                     $_SESSION['mfh_username'] = $username;
  86.                                                     $_SESSION['mfh_pass'] = $pass;
  87.                                                     $_SESSION['mfh_pass'] = $pass;
  88.                                                     $_SESSION['mfh_pic'] = $new_file;
  89.                                                     $_SESSION['mfh_level'] = "one";
  90.                                                     $_SESSION['mfh_status'] = "donor";
  91.                                                     $_SESSION['mfh_paired'] = 0;
  92.                                                     $_SESSION['mfh_done'] = 0;
  93.                                                     $_SESSION['mfh_limit'] = 5;
  94.                                                     $_SESSION['new'] = true;
  95.  
  96.                                                     if (isset($_GET['ref'])) {
  97.                                                         $id = $_GET['ref'];
  98.                                                         if (!isset($mysqli)) {
  99.                                                             require 'assets/php/conn.php';
  100.                                                         }
  101.                                                         $query = "SELECT * FROM mfh_acc_tb WHERE mfh_acc_username = '$id'";
  102.                                                         if ($get = $mysqli->query($query)) {
  103.                                                             if ($get->num_rows > 0) {
  104.                                                                 $query = "INSERT INTO mfh_ref_tb VALUES(null, '$id', '$username', NOW())";
  105.                                                                 if ($insert = $mysqli->query($query)) {
  106.                                                                     $query = "INSERT INTO mfh_notif_tb VALUES(null, '$username', '$id', 'refer', 'unread', 'unread', 'unead', NOW())";
  107.                                                                     if($insert = $mysqli->$query($query)){
  108.  
  109.                                                                     }
  110.                                                                 }else {
  111.                                                                     echo $mysqli->error;
  112.                                                                 }
  113.                                                             }else { ?>
  114.                                                                 <div class="alert alert-danger">
  115.                                                                     Fake Referral Link
  116.                                                                 </div>
  117.                                                             <?php }
  118.                                                         }else {
  119.                                                             echo $mysqli->error;
  120.                                                         }
  121.                                                     }
  122.  
  123.                                                     if(@header("location: assets/php/pair.php")){
  124.  
  125.                                                     }else { ?>
  126.                                                         <script type="text/javascript">
  127.                                                             location.assign("assets/php/pair.php");
  128.                                                         </script>
  129.                                                     <?php }
  130.                                             }else {
  131.                                                 print("Message wasn't sent, please check that you have changed emails in the bottom");
  132.                                             }
  133.                                         }else {
  134.                                             echo $mysqli->error;
  135.                                         }
  136.                                     }else {
  137.                                         echo $mysqli->error;
  138.                                     }
  139.                                    
  140.                                 }else { ?>
  141.                                     <div class="alert alert-danger">
  142.                                         Please Check Your File And Try Again
  143.                                     </div>
  144.                                 <?php }
  145.                             }
  146.                         }else {
  147.                             echo $mysqli->error;
  148.                         }
  149.                     }
  150.                 }else {
  151.                     echo $mysqli->error;
  152.                 }
  153.             }
  154.         }
  155.  
  156.  
  157.  
  158.  
  159.     }else {
  160.  
  161.     }
  162.  
  163.  ?>
RAW Paste Data
We use cookies for various purposes including analytics. By continuing to use Pastebin, you agree to our use of cookies as described in the Cookies Policy. OK, I Understand
 
Top